A frictionless pulley has the shape of a uniform solid disk of mass 2.40kg and radius 10 cm. A 1.80kg stone is attached to a very light wire that is wrapped around the rim of the pulley, and the system is released from rest. a) How far must the stone fall so that the pulley has 3.70J of kinetic energy? b) What percent of the total kinetic energy does the pulley have?
